Breckenridge, CO (March 11, 2020): Today, the World Health Organization (WHO) characterized COVID-19 as a pandemic.  The NRO’s 60th Anniversary Diamond Concert Season for June – July 2020 is moving forward as planned.  Your health and safety are a priority for us.  As we approach the summer months, we are closely monitoring the Coronavirus (COVID-19).

According to WHO, “Pandemic is not a word to use lightly or carelessly. It is a word that, if misused, can cause unreasonable fear, or unjustified acceptance that the fight is over, leading to unnecessary suffering and death. Describing the situation as a pandemic does not change WHO’s assessment of the threat posed by this virus. It doesn’t change what WHO is doing, and it doesn’t change what countries should do. We have never before seen a pandemic sparked by a coronavirus. This is the first pandemic caused by a coronavirus. And we have never before seen a pandemic that can be controlled, at the same time.”

The NRO will follow all recommendations provided by the Town of Breckenridge, Summit County Public Health, the Colorado Department of Public Health and Environment, the Centers for Disease Control and the World Health Organization.
